使用場景: 已知vue組件編譯后會為template中的每個元素加入[data-v-xxxx]來確保style scoped,即樣式文件僅作用于...
首先進行總結 diff算法的本質是找出兩個對象之間的差異 diff算法的核心是子節(jié)點數(shù)組對比,思路是通過首尾兩端對比 key的作用主要是決定節(jié)點...
對象 JavaScript中所有的事物都是對象:字符串、數(shù)值、數(shù)組、函數(shù)等等。此外,JavaScript還允許自定義對象。對象只是一種特殊的數(shù)據(jù)...
在Vue中,組件間的消息傳遞是至關重要的。組件時vue.js最強大的功能之一。組件實例的作用域是相互獨立的,所以不同組件之間的數(shù)據(jù)就無法相互引用...
npm init 根據(jù)向導生成package.json文件。使用npm init -y可以跳過向導,快速生成 npm install 根據(jù)pac...
我們都知道,MVC(VM)中的單向綁定,是指把Model綁定到View,當我們用JS代碼更新Model時,View會自動更新。因此我們可以免去繁...
什么是Vuex及Vuex的優(yōu)缺點 Vuex是專為Vue.js應用程序開發(fā)的狀態(tài)管理模式。比如一個簡單的Vue計數(shù)應用: 這個狀態(tài)自管理應用包含以...
什么是生命周期 從Vue實例創(chuàng)建、運行到銷毀期間,總是伴隨著各種各樣的事件,而Vue實例從創(chuàng)建到銷毀完畢的過程,便稱為Vue實例的生命周期。 生...
String對象屬性 String對象有l(wèi)ength和prototype兩個屬性。 1. length屬性 length在字符串中的應用與數(shù)組類...